Job Description

DMS is currently seeking Linux Cloud Engineers who will perform support to one of our military contracts. The Linux Cloud Engineer will help manage and design cloud-based solutions supporting 60+ developer groups employing cutting-edge technology stacks. The Linux Cloud Engineer will be tasked with implementing, managing, and optimizing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) servers, while driving speed & capability enhancements for our warfighters. Primary Responsibilities Architecting & managing secure, high availability systems, adhering to industry standards and following best practices. Manage RHEL servers connected to Azure Virtual Desktop solutions. Developing scripts to automate tasks and deployments in a cloud environment. Documenting systems and processes for capability growth and improved team collaboration. Learning and adapting to new Azure cloud resources, with opportunities for formal training. Basic Qualifications U.S. Citizenship (no dual or Green Card/Permanent Resident Card). Ability to obtain a DoD Secret-level Security Clearance. 4+ years of experience in Azure and RHEL technologies. Experience architecting & designing Azure-based solutions. Understanding of network design & topologies including edge services. Strong scripting proficiency (Bash/Terraform/Python). Experience working with software development pipelines and Docker/Kubernetes (K8s) deployments. Strong documentation and communication skills to work effectively with varied stakeholders.

Preferred Qualifications

Microsoft Azure, Jobmatrixo Web Services (AWS), RHEL, and/or Windows Server certification(s). Proficient with Configuration Management techniques using Ansible. Experience with managed Anti-virus tools like McAfee and Trellix ePolicy Orchestrator. Familiarization with Secure Technical Implementation Guide (STIG) implementation.
